The full North Loop Trail runs for 10.3 miles, but most hikers use only the top 6.5 miles of it, returning to Kyle Canyon via a 2-mile connecting trail called Trail Canyon. The North Loop Trail is served by a prominent parking area along Hwy 158, a quarter of a mile north of the turn-off for Hilltop Campground, with more parking a short distance south at another pullout. The Spring Mountains are a long, linear, north-south aligned range of mountains that stretch for about 55 miles and form the western border of the Las Vegas Valley.From the perspective of town, the Spring Mountains are anchored by Mount Charleston (11,918 ft) to the northwest and Mount Potosi (8,514 ft) to the southwest. Although the trail covers the same total elevation gain as the South Loop Trail, the North Loop is steeper at higher elevations and is thus more tiring when ascending. This is a very strenuous, 2-mile hike that runs up Trail Canyon for some 1,500 feet to a saddle beneath the toes of Mummy Mountain and an intersection with the North Loop Trail.Trail Canyon is deep and forested, so there is plenty of shade, but the trail is steep. Mount Charleston, including Charleston Peak (Nuvagantu, literally "where snow sits", in Southern Paiute) at 11,916 feet (3,632 m), is the highest mountain in both the Spring Mountains and Clark County, in Nevada, United States.It is the eighth-highest mountain in the state. The North Trail is mostly covered (80-90% until the summit), the South is almost fully exposed between the summit & the cross over for the switchbacks by Griffin Peak for the sun & wind. Hiking up the North Loop Trail and down the Trail Canyon Trail (or visa versa) makes for a good day hike if you can position vehicles at both trailheads.
